Corvus Energy wins 40 MWh battery contract for four BC Ferries vessels

Corvus Energy has secured a contract to supply 40 MWh of battery capacity for four new hybrid-electric passenger and vehicle ferries ordered by BC Ferries. The agreement covers four vessels in BC Ferries’ new Summit Class: Summit Arbutus, Summit Cedar, Summit Maple and Summit Spruce. Each double-ended ferry will initially receive 10 MWh of installed battery capacity. According to Corvus Energy, this will place the vessels among the world’s highest-capacity battery-powered ferries. The battery systems will form part of the vessels’ power and propulsion packages.
